Help Socialist Alliance register in South Australia

Socialist Alliance is a registered political party nationally.

To achieve state registration we need to provide at least 200 declarations of party membership to the Electoral Commission of South Australia.

Registration allows us to use our party name on ballot papers in South Australian State elections.
